Advantages of zener diode:
Control
• The ability of the Zener diode to control and reverse part of the current flowing through it means it can be used to regulate and stabilize the voltage in a circuit and prevent problems that can occur when the supply or load voltage varies. Circuit designers can use the Zener voltage of the diode to exactly regulate and stabilize the voltage in the circuit.
Size and Expense
• Zener diodes are very small, so they can be used in many small electronic devices, such as handheld devices and cell phones. They also can be used in smaller circuits that would not work with any larger form of current regulation. Zener diodes are less expensive than other diodes used in these devices. This can cut the cost to produce a device such as a television or computer, lowering consumer costs.
Performance
• Zener diodes have a very high performance standard, often more than the electronic device they are placed in needs to operate at maximum efficiency. These diodes are equipped to handle a higher voltage than the standard operating voltage, so they are able to handle more power. These diodes will still operate at standard voltage, but will not blow out if the voltage is still under their threshold. They are also small enough to allow current to flow quickly through their circuits.

Disadvantages:
Zener diodes cancel out voltages by applying even larger voltages in the reverse direction, wasting electricity in the process. Additionally, Zener diodes have a relatively poor regulation ratio and are generally not as good as transistors.
